Dr. Seuss, How The Grinch Stole Christmas

Dr. Seuss’ How The Grinch Stole Christmas arrives at Segerstrom Center | @SegerstromArts

Act now to get your kids tickets to see the stage play of Dr. Seuss’ How The Grinch Stole Christmas when it premiers in Orange County December 10th – 14th at Segerstrom Center.

Dr. Seuss, How The Grinch Stole Christmas

Families will find their hearts growing a few sizes along with the Grinch’s when they experience the magic of the beloved tale on stage, which features the hit songs “You’re a Mean One, Mr. Grinch” and “Welcome Christmas” (written by Albert Hague and Dr. Seuss), from the original animated television special. Max the Dog narrates as the mean and scheming Grinch, whose heart is “two sizes too small,” decides to steal Christmas away from the lovable Whos.

Pumpkin Glow Guinness World Book of Records

Setting A Guinness World Record: The Pumpkin Glow | #PumpkinGlow

Back on October 25th, we were delighted to attend The Pumpkin Glow at the Great Park Neighborhoods in Irvine, CA. It featured carved and sculpted pumpkins, creating an amazing, illuminated outdoor pumpkin artwork display, setting a Guinness World Record.

Pumpkin Glow, Irvine

Thousands of glowing pumpkins, carved by the community were displayed side by side in wire racks that made a beautiful glowing maze around Pavillion Park in Irvine.
